diff --git a/.github/workflows/MultiTenantintegration_test.yml b/.github/workflows/MultiTenantintegration_test.yml index e0f7ca9..0d01349 100644 --- a/.github/workflows/MultiTenantintegration_test.yml +++ b/.github/workflows/MultiTenantintegration_test.yml @@ -34,7 +34,7 @@ jobs: steps: - name: Checkout repository ✅ - uses: actions/checkout@v4 + uses: actions/checkout@v7 with: ref: ${{ github.event.inputs.branch_name }} @@ -254,7 +254,7 @@ jobs: needs: versioned-repo-setup ste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 with: ref: ${{ github.event.inputs.branch_name }} @@ -427,7 +427,7 @@ jobs: DOWNLOAD_PATH: ${{ 'eicar.com.txt' }} ste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 with: ref: ${{ github.event.inputs.branch_name }} @@ -608,7 +608,7 @@ jobs: if: false ste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 with: ref: ${{ github.event.inputs.branch_name }} @@ -756,7 +756,7 @@ jobs: if: false # Temporarily disabled — re-enable once btp login / SaaS subscribe issue is resolved ste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 with: ref: ${{ github.event.inputs.branch_name }} diff --git a/.github/workflows/SingleTenant_integration_test.yml b/.github/workflows/SingleTenant_integration_test.yml index cdf4296..d5b1970 100644 --- a/.github/workflows/SingleTenant_integration_test.yml +++ b/.github/workflows/SingleTenant_integration_test.yml @@ -28,7 +28,7 @@ jobs: ste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 - name: Setup Node.js environment uses: actions/setup-node@v4 @@ -230,7 +230,7 @@ jobs: needs: versioned-repo-setup ste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 - name: Setup Node.js environment uses: actions/setup-node@v4 @@ -391,7 +391,7 @@ jobs: DOWNLOAD_PATH: ${{ 'eicar.com.txt' }} ste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 - name: Setup Node.js environment uses: actions/setup-node@v4 @@ -560,7 +560,7 @@ jobs: if: false ste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 - name: Setup Node.js environment uses: actions/setup-node@v4 diff --git a/.github/workflows/blackduck.yml b/.github/workflows/blackduck.yml index 2c0488a..42eb455 100644 --- a/.github/workflows/blackduck.yml +++ b/.github/workflows/blackduck.yml @@ -23,7 +23,7 @@ jobs: BLACKDUCK_TOKEN: ${{ secrets.BLACKDUCK_TOKEN }} steps: - name: Checkout code - uses: actions/checkout@v4 + uses: actions/checkout@v7 with: fetch-depth: 0 # Shallow clones should be disabled for a better relevancy of analysis diff --git a/.github/workflows/cfdeploy.yml b/.github/workflows/cfdeploy.yml index fdcaea0..d42bfc4 100644 --- a/.github/workflows/cfdeploy.yml +++ b/.github/workflows/cfdeploy.yml @@ -37,7 +37,7 @@ jobs: ste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 with: ref: ${{ github.event.inputs.sdm_branch }} diff --git a/.github/workflows/deploy_and_Integration_test.yml b/.github/workflows/deploy_and_Integration_test.yml index 36b810d..6223ade 100644 --- a/.github/workflows/deploy_and_Integration_test.yml +++ b/.github/workflows/deploy_and_Integration_test.yml @@ -28,7 +28,7 @@ jobs: CF_SPACE: ${{ secrets.CF_SPACE }} ste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 - name: Use Node.js 20.x uses: actions/setup-node@v4 @@ -87,7 +87,7 @@ jobs: ste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 - name: Setup Node.js environment uses: actions/setup-node@v4 @@ -282,7 +282,7 @@ jobs: NOSDMROLEUSERPASSWORD: ${{ secrets.NOSDMROLEUSERPASSWORD }} ste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 - name: Setup Node.js environment uses: actions/setup-node@v4 @@ -427,7 +427,7 @@ jobs: DOWNLOAD_PATH: 'eicar.com.txt' ste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 - name: Setup Node.js environment uses: actions/setup-node@v4 @@ -581,7 +581,7 @@ jobs: NOSDMROLEUSERPASSWORD: ${{ secrets.NOSDMROLEUSERPASSWORD }} ste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 - name: Setup Node.js environment uses: actions/setup-node@v4 diff --git a/.github/workflows/lint.yml b/.github/workflows/lint.yml index 606572f..699589b 100644 --- a/.github/workflows/lint.yml +++ b/.github/workflows/lint.yml @@ -18,7 +18,7 @@ jobs: runs-on: ubuntu-latest timeout-minutes: 10 ste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v7 - uses: actions/setup-node@v4 - run: npm i - run: npm run lint diff --git a/.github/workflows/multiTenant_deploy.yml b/.github/workflows/multiTenant_deploy.yml index 36b66ff..13bb59c 100644 --- a/.github/workflows/multiTenant_deploy.yml +++ b/.github/workflows/multiTenant_deploy.yml @@ -25,7 +25,7 @@ jobs: CF_ORG: ${{ secrets.CF_ORG }} ste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 with: ref: ${{ github.event.inputs.sdm_branch }} diff --git a/.github/workflows/multiTenant_deploy_and_Integration_test.yml b/.github/workflows/multiTenant_deploy_and_Integration_test.yml index 69455dc..18c196f 100644 --- a/.github/workflows/multiTenant_deploy_and_Integration_test.yml +++ b/.github/workflows/multiTenant_deploy_and_Integration_test.yml @@ -25,7 +25,7 @@ jobs: CF_SPACE: ${{ secrets.CF_SPACE }} ste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 - name: Use Node.js 20.x uses: actions/setup-node@v4 @@ -85,7 +85,7 @@ jobs: AUTHURLMT2: ${{ secrets.AUTHURLMT2 }} ste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 - name: Setup Node.js environment uses: actions/setup-node@v4 @@ -309,7 +309,7 @@ jobs: AUTHURLMT2: ${{ secrets.AUTHURLMT2 }} ste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 - name: Setup Node.js environment uses: actions/setup-node@v4 @@ -463,7 +463,7 @@ jobs: DOWNLOAD_PATH: 'eicar.com.txt' ste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 - name: Setup Node.js environment uses: actions/setup-node@v4 @@ -626,7 +626,7 @@ jobs: AUTHURLMT2: ${{ secrets.AUTHURLMT2 }} ste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 - name: Setup Node.js environment uses: actions/setup-node@v4 @@ -758,7 +758,7 @@ jobs: AUTHURLMT2: ${{ secrets.AUTHURLMT2 }} steps: - name: Checkout repository - uses: actions/checkout@v4 + uses: actions/checkout@v7 - name: Setup Node.js environment uses: actions/setup-node@v4 di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index dc2650a..f330108 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-14,7 +14,7 @@ jobs: timeout-minutes: 20 environment: npm ste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v7 - uses: actions/setup-node@v4 with: node-version: 24 diff --git a/.github/workflows/sonarqube.yml b/.github/workflows/sonarqube.yml index 2b43da8..ab628dd 100644 --- a/.github/workflows/sonarqube.yml +++ b/.github/workflows/sonarqube.yml @@ -48,7 +48,7 @@ jobs: environment: pr-analysis steps: - name: Checkout code - uses: actions/checkout@v4 + uses: actions/checkout@v7 with: fetch-depth: 0 # Shallow clones should be disabled for a better relevancy of analysis diff --git a/.github/workflows/unit.tests.yml b/.github/workflows/unit.tests.yml index 399312b..a55feb6 100644 --- a/.github/workflows/unit.tests.yml +++ b/.github/workflows/unit.tests.yml @@ -21,7 +21,7 @@ jobs: matrix: node-version: [20.x] steps: - - uses: actions/checkout@v4 + - uses: actions/checkout@v7 - name: Use Node.js ${{ matrix.node-version }} uses: actions/setup-node@v4 with: